Transaction 61dfec86121409bebbe4ccc8b7cf532591b784ae327c5a27035dfbe626f90de9
1 Input
1 Output
-
61dfec86121409bebbe4ccc8b7cf532591b784ae327c5a27035dfbe626f90de9:0
- value
- 1108408
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7da76784e6164522e6a2d85860feec406caa3c8 OP_EQUAL
- address
- 3Npwiv6Fg7B2aMeKcvrfKcZwnAdfCdfhGS